C语言课程题目设计 运动的小车【目的与要求】1.实现小车的运动效果,从左向右行驶,最后到达终点.2.掌握bar()和putimage()函数的使用.3.掌握malloc()和realloc()函数的使用.【设计方法与基本原理】1

来源:学生作业帮助网 编辑:作业帮 时间:2024/04/28 23:12:06

C语言课程题目设计 运动的小车
【目的与要求】
1.实现小车的运动效果,从左向右行驶,最后到达终点.
2.掌握bar()和putimage()函数的使用.
3.掌握malloc()和realloc()函数的使用.
【设计方法与基本原理】
1.设置图形显示模式.
2.利用bar()函数绘制矩形及添色,画小车.
3.利用画面字节函数,在内存中开辟字节数空间.
4.利用putimage()函数形成运动效果.
头文件与函数:
头文件:graphics.h,conio.h,stdio.h
绘制矩形:void far bar(int x1,int yl,int x2,int y2)
画面输出:void far putimage(int x,int y,void*mapbuf,int op)
我就要C语言的程序代码!..

#include
#include
#include
# define PATH"d:\\tc"
main()
{
int i,j,imsize;
int x=60,y=68,k=2;
char*buffer1,*buffer2;
int gdriver=VGA,gmode=VGAHI;
initgraph(&gdriver,&gmode,PATH);
setfillstyle(1,GREEN);
bar(70,70,120,100);
bar(120,84,150,100);
setcolor(EGA_BROWN);
setfillstyle(1,EGA_BROWN);
circle(84,103,8);
floodfill(84,103,EGA_BROWN);
circle(134,103,8);
floodfill(134,103,EGA_BROWN);
bar(20,122,556,142);
bar(556,60,600,142);
imsize=imagesize(x,y,152,112);
buffer1=(char*)malloc(imsize);
buffer2=(char*)malloc(imsize);
getimage(x,y,152,112,buffer1);
while(!kbhit())
{
for(i=0;i

C语言课程题目设计 运动的小车【目的与要求】1.实现小车的运动效果,从左向右行驶,最后到达终点.2.掌握bar()和putimage()函数的使用.3.掌握malloc()和realloc()函数的使用.【设计方法与基本原理】1 C语言设计的一个题目 Computer Science关于计算机、计算机设计、计算机操作、数据处理、系统控制的学问,包括计算机硬件、软件和程序的设计与发展.接触的课程有计算机组成原理、汇编语言、C语言、软件工程、微 简述汉语在语音、词汇和语法方面的特点.写作与语言艺术课程的题目, 品德与社会课程、品德与生活课程的评价目的是什么? 品德与社会课程、品德与生活课程的评价目的是什么 为什么要选小球来研究其受力呢?题目问小车运动状态、而弹簧给小车向左的力啊,与弹簧相连的木块是固定在 小学体育与健康课程教学的目的是什么? C语言编程设计题目...1到50中能被7整除的所有自然数的和 求助一道C语言设计题目统计1~3000中闰年的数目 急求一个关于洗车仿真的编程代码,题目如下要用C语言做.5.5 课题C5:洗车仿真1.设计目的(1)复习队列的存储和实现方法.(2)进一步掌握队列的实际应用.(3)掌握利用时间函数模拟产生 急用:c语言,设计一个fun函数,它的功能是计算n门课程的平均值,并将计算所得结果作为函数值返回, 让小车自动停止的c语言程序 小车有车轮,地面不光滑,并受到拉力向前运动..那么小车受的摩擦力应该向哪个方向?题目给的条件是小车与地面间的动摩擦因数 “管理信息系统”课程和“信息系统分析与设计”课程的主要关系和区别在哪里? 一个c语言的题目 “以培养良好习惯为目的的儿童生活用品的研究与设计”这个论文题目怎么翻译成英文? 谁能告诉我万年历的题目意义及设计思想?C语言写的万年历,现做报告.急求万年历的题目意义及设计思想.